-Dangerous Cargo-


The first map to be showcased for this mod is Dangerous Cargo. Because this map comes in two version, Single Player and Multi Player, we shall talk about them separately. First, let us start with the Singleplayer version, aptly named: Dangerous Cargo.

Theme

Theme is rather important to us when we make our maps, as it adds a more interesting element to the gameplay. It's not just some island or some town, but almost a storyline within itself. That being said, Dangerous Cargo has perhaps one of the most distinct themes of all the maps created in this mod so far. The basic idea of the map is that of a G.L.A base controlled by a power (and money) hunger warlord. The setting is of course that of a desert, with various pieces of scenery giving the player a good idea of where they are fighting. From the actual base itself, a highly secure G.L.A weapons facility, to the warlords own residence, a palace surrounded by guards and high walls, this map will portray a very distinct theme of a G.L.A Warlords own, almost private, town.

Strategy

This map was designed for the use of actual strategy, especially the multiplayer version, but more on that later. There are all sorts of elements of strategy that involve all sorts of tactics. One important strategy that should be utilized is the single town, a high density place full of buildings to garrison. This is important, as it can offer protection for both commander's flanks. Various crates of U.N supplies as well as a hidden (unless, perhaps, you have played with the map editor enough) special crate that can give you a slightly better edge against your opponent, are scattered throughout the battlefield. Use these to improve your economy. Another important aspect is the oil field, which is located closer to one of the commanders, but is also not that tough to destroy. This to should be employed as a vital strategic gain.

Location

This map, as you already know, takes place in a G.L.A Warlord's base of operations, so scenery is heavily present in this map. The sand covered land is cut into four sections by a fast moving river. Bridges are present in Single Player mode, so that your troops can safely cross this river. Two of these "islands" are essentially empty, as this is where each player sets up his base and gathers the supplies. One of the islands holds a G.L.A weapons base. G.L.A trucks, poison spewing structures, and valuable stolen U.N supplies dot this "island". The last of the four "islands" consists of the town itself.
Here is where you can garrison many of your troops to protect your flank. Also present is the oil field previously mentioned, as well as the defining feature: The Warlord's Palace. This extravagant complex features the palace itself, as well as various G.L.A structures, guards, and vehicles, as well as a rather nice limo for the Warlord himself. Note that this is just scenery, and although destructible, will pose no threat to your troops. Intertwining between all these islands, is a long railroad track, with a train circiling around the map, making frequent stops at various junctions. Be very careful of this train, as if it hits your troops, they will obvoiously be destroyed.

Multiplayer Version

The Multiplayer version of this map, aptly called Dangerous Cargo_MP, features one extra challenge: There are no bridges to safely move your troops across. This means that you will have to move your troops across the highly dangerous traintrack bridges. This forces each player to carefully move his troops, to avoid accidents. This presents a very unique challenge, as all troop movements, save those by air, must be carefully coordinated. Please note that this does present an imbalance against the G.L.A, as they have no airpower. This means that playing as them would be highly unreccomended. Also note that this Multiplayer Map is only playable online, as there is no AI, so it should only be played as such.
